I don't know why Tvheadend breaks the connection. It happens outside TransEdit. I can do nothing about it. Search the web for the error and try to find out more about it

 

Something that is also wrong (but not related to the broken connection): If Tvheadend delivers a TS, the media type reported by the server should be video/MP2T (see here), not application/octet-stream, in order to save clients unnecessary guessing.

vor 7 Stunden schrieb SasaSAT:

Trans edit when press go to preset 0 position dont wont to go.

 

Where? In the Positioner Console? Position 0 has a special meaning, as you can read here:

 

Zitat

0 is reserved as reference position and cannot be used to store a user defined position.

 

Maybe the motor does not support it. Do other preset positions (1, 2, 3...) work?
